After Audi announced it would enter Formula 1 as a full works operation, after buying into the Sauber team, everyone expected it to be ready to arrive on the grid in 2026 with a big bang.
After all, Audi has been ultra-successful at all levels of motorsport - winning titles in the World Rally Championship, dominating Le Mans and racking up endless triumphs in other sportscar categories, touring cars and the Dakar Rally.
But with its F1 arrival now just nine months away, the German manufacturer is adopting a cautious tone and talking in terms of expectation management.
